Buying Guide

When selecting white fence paint, consider surface type, exposure, and maintenance goals. Water-based acrylic and latex paints are generally easier to apply, dry quickly, and clean up with water, making them popular for fences and outbuildings. For high-traffic zones or areas prone to physical contact, a scratch-resistant finish can help maintain aesthetics longer between touch-ups.

Finish choice matters. Flat finishes hide imperfections and produce a traditional look, while satin or semi-gloss finishes offer a brighter appearance and higher washability—useful near gates or exteriors that require frequent cleaning. UV resistance and fade protection extend the color life, particularly in sunny climates. If you plan to change surfaces often or repaint with minimal prep, look for paints marketed as exterior-ready or requiring little to no sanding or priming.

Coverage and drying time affect project timelines. Products that dry to touch within 30–45 minutes enable quicker recoat windows and faster overall completion. For larger fences, product yields (coverage per gallon) determine how many coats are needed and the total gallons to purchase. Always follow surface preparation steps: clean, dry, and remove loose paint or debris for optimal adhesion.

Environmental and odor considerations are practical factors. Low-odor, water-based formulas reduce indoor exposure and are more suitable for areas adjacent to living spaces. If you need a fast, durable exterior solution without an intensive odor footprint, consider products marketed for exterior wood and fence applications with quick-drying properties.

Color consistency and finish uniformity are important for curb appeal. Verify the pigment load and test a small area before wider application to confirm color depth and sheen match across multiple boards. For historical or heritage properties, select a product compatible with existing finishes to avoid flaking or peeling.
